Overseasidol.com — Youku has officially announced the premiere date for its new revenge crime drama “Justice is Mine” on September 28.
The series is produced by Ladder Idea with Ou Guanying as producer and head writer, and directed by So Man-Chung.
It brings together a powerhouse cast led by Nick Cheung and Myolie Wu, with special appearances by Joseph Zeng, Nina Paw, Patrick Tam, Michael Tse, Lam Ka Wah, Adam Pak, Jo Kuk, Felix Lok, and Cecilia Choi.
The drama tells the story of Qin Yu, a respected judge played by Nick Cheung, whose life unravels after his son causes a hit-and-run accident.
To protect his child, Qin Yu fabricates evidence and abuses his power, spiraling from a guardian of justice to a violator of the law.
Myolie Wu portrays Inspector Tang Xuan, who uncovers suspicious details during her investigation, gradually exposing the conflict between paternal love and the principles of justice.
The biggest highlight is Nick Cheung’s long-awaited return to television after 20 years, portraying a father torn between family and law.
His intense on-screen clashes with Myolie Wu promise gripping drama. Rising star Joseph also joins as Han Lie, a young man willing to risk everything for revenge.
